A Different Kind Of Power by Jacinda Ardern
This is the memior of former New Zealand Prime Minister Jacinda Ardern and in this book she talks about her upbringing in Murupara and Morrinsville in the North Island in New Zealand, joining the Labour Party, worked with Helen Clarke who was NZ Prime Minister as an researcher, lived in London where she worked at the Cabinet Office and International Union of Socialist Youth as Vice President and President, becoming an MP in 2009, becoming Prime Minister of New Zealand in 2017 making her the youngest in more than 150 years at age 37 which would last 6 years, giving birth to a daughter as she was the 2nd head of government to do,dealing with events that happened her run as Prime Minister including 2019 Christchurch Mosque attacks which would lead to swift gun control reforms, Covid 19, a volcanic eruption in the Bay of Plenty reducing Child Poverty, encounters with Donald Trump, Scott Morrison, Prince William, Joe Biden and many others.
